oracledataguard(oracledataguard主从自动切换)
标题:Oracle Data Guard技术介绍
简介:
Oracle Data Guard是Oracle数据库提供的一项数据保护和灾难恢复解决方案,它可以确保数据的高可用性和可靠性,帮助用户实现业务连续性和数据保护。本文将详细介绍Oracle Data Guard技术的功能和优势。
一、Oracle Data Guard概述
Oracle Data Guard是Oracle数据库的一项高可用性解决方案,通过将主数据库的数据同步到一个或多个辅助数据库,实现数据的备份和故障恢复。可以在多个数据中心之间实现数据的同步和容灾备份,保证业务连续性。
二、Oracle Data Guard的工作原理
Oracle Data Guard主要由主数据库、辅助数据库和Data Guard Broker组成。主数据库负责将数据变动记录到redo日志中,然后通过redo日志传输到辅助数据库进行重放,从而实现数据同步。Data Guard Broker负责管理主从数据库之间的故障切换和故障恢复。
三、Oracle Data Guard的功能
1. 实现数据库的高可用性:当主数据库出现故障时,可以快速切换到辅助数据库,保证业务的连续性。
2. 数据保护和灾难恢复:可以实现跨数据中心的数据备份和恢复,保护数据安全。
3. 数据库升级和维护:在数据库升级和维护时,可以通过Data Guard实现不停机的维护。
四、Oracle Data Guard的优势
1. 数据同步性能高:支持异步和同步模式,可以根据业务需求选择合适的同步模式。
2. 管理简单:通过Data Guard Broker可以实现自动故障切换和恢复,减少管理员的操作成本。
3. 高可用性和容灾备份:可以实现跨数据中心的数据同步和备份,保证数据的安全性和可靠性。
结论:
Oracle Data Guard是Oracle数据库提供的一项重要的数据保护和灾难恢复解决方案,它可以帮助企业实现业务连续性和数据安全。通过合理配置和管理Oracle Data Guard,可以提高数据库的可用性和可靠性,保护数据安全。